Salt Composition

Ambroxol (15mg) + Guaifenesin (50mg) + Menthol (2.5mg) + Terbutaline (1.25mg)

Overview Brth EZ Syrup

Cough relief is provided by the formulation Brth EZ Syrup, a multi-ingredient medication. It facilitates easier expectoration by liquefying nasal and bronchial mucus. This syrup also soothes throat discomfort and offers a cooling effect. Brth EZ Syrup is administered as directed by a physician, with or without food, for the prescribed duration and dosage. Dosage is tailored to individual patient needs and response. Complete the prescribed course of treatment; prem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and condition exacerbation. Disclose all other medications to your doctor, as interactions are possible. Common side effects include nausea, diarrhea, vomiting, abdominal discomfort, headache, skin rash, tremor, and tachycardia. Most are transient and self-limiting. Report any concerning side effects immediately to your physician. Drowsiness is a potential effect; avoid driving or activities requiring alertness until its impact is known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to potential additive drowsiness. Self-medication and recommending this medicine to others are strongly discouraged. Adequate hydration is recommended during treatment. Inform your doctor of pregnancy, pregnancy plans, or breastfeeding before use.

How Brth EZ Syrup works:

Ambroxol, guaifenesin, menthol, and terbutaline are the four active components of Brth EZ Syrup.

FAQs on Brth EZ Syrup

Increasing your Brth EZ Syrup dosage beyond the recommended amount won't necessarily improve results; it could instead lead to more side effects. If your symptoms persist despite using Brth EZ Syrup as directed, consult your physician.
Brth EZ Syrup treats coughs accompanied by excessive mucus.
Do not use Brth EZ Syrup if you are allergic to any of its ingredients, have ischemic heart disease, significant risk factors for ischemic heart disease, or a gastric ulcer.
Store this medication in its original, tightly sealed container, following the storage instructions on the packaging. Discard any unused medication and keep it out of reach of children, pets, and others.
